Outline of Final Research Achievements

Purpose of this study is to understand the thermal properties of nanostructures both theoretically and experimentally and to develop the fabrication of photo-thermal metamaterials. The main results are as follows: (a) The development of the computer simulation methods, (b) the measurement of temperature in nanometer-sized region and (c) the fabrication of photo-thermal metamaterials using nanostructures in nature, such as lotus leaves. These findings can be applied to photo-thermal therapy and nano-fabrication methods.
